Dung beetles (Coleoptera, Scarabaeinae) attracted to sheep dung in exotic pastures. In this study we provide data on the abundance and richness of dung beetles (Coleoptera, Scarabaeidae, Scarabaeinae) attracted to sheep dung in exotic pastures (Brachiaria spp.). In four areas of exotic pasture pitfall traps were installed and baited with fresh sheep dung for sampling of dung beetles. A total of 2,290 individuals were captured belonging to 16 species, 10 genera and five tribes of Scarabaeinae beetles. Trichillum externepunctatum Preudhomme de Borre, 1886 and Dichotomius bos (Blanchard, 1843) were dominant. The guild of dwellers was the most abundant in pastures. Chemical studies of the plant family Annonaceae have intensified in the last several decades due to the discovery of annonaceous molecules with medicinal potential (e.g., benzylisoquinoline alkaloids and acetogenins). Approximately 500 alkaloids have been identified in 138 Annonaceae species in 43 genera. In addition, until 2004, 593 annonaceous acetogenins (ACGs) had been identified, from 51 species in 13 genera.This suggests that plants from this family allocate important resources to the biosynthesis of these compounds. Despite the diversity of these molecules, their biological roles, including their physiological and/or ecological functions, are not well understood.
